Description
Preclinical study in uveal melanoma. Increased PKC activity was found in uveal melanoma cell lines with GNA11 or GNAQ mutations (n=6) compared to GNA wt cell lines (n=4) and could be induced by introducing these mutations into wt cell lines. Cell lines carrying GNA mutations were more sensitive to PKC inhibition with AEB071 and AHT956 in vitro and in vivo. Combined inhibition of MEK and PKC with AEB071 and PD0325901led to sustained MAPK-signalling blockade and induced apoptosis.
